This is far more than a regular food store!!! It's the only food store in Beacon Cove and good for a cold drink and ice cream in summer and for your last minute or emergency groceries, fruit and veggies, if you can't be bothered with driving down to the main supermarket and shops in Bay Street. You can also pickup the daily newspaper or a magazine, as well as your Tattslotto ticket, Met Cards and Phone Cards in the newsagency. Believe it or not you can also get a fishing licence here and buy fishing tackles, bait, hooks and sinkers!! There's also a Westpac ATM at the front of the store. I've had a coffee here which was pretty good but haven't tried the food.
